Find the absolute value.
|9+10|

The absolute value of a number is its distance from zero on a number line. So, to find the absolute value of 9 + 10, we first add 9 and 10, which gives us 19. Since 19 is already a positive number, the absolute value of 9 + 10 is simply 19.
